The New Law of Mother Earth in Bolivia

Bolivian president Evo Morales just took a bold stance against harming mother nature with a new piece of legislation. Bolivia is set to pass ‘The Law of Mother Earth’, which “establishes a new relationship between man and nature.” The new law is rooted in indigenous Andean beliefs, and puts all living things (plants, animals, humans, etc.) on the same level.

Essentially, the law gives ALL living organisms equal rights—the right to clean air and water, the right to not have cellular structure genetically modified—you get the idea. While it’s unclear as to how this law will be enforced, its mere presence raises awareness of important issues like climate change, and will hopefully inspire people to respect the earth they inhabit.
